Libreoffice basic programming pdf

The basic transformation language allows you to modify your input files on. Interfaceoriented programming in openoffice libreoffice. Libreoffice forum to shrink or enlarge the selected images in the current writer document, you could use the following basic macro. Most likely you have knowledge that, people have look numerous period for their favorite books with this openoffice org basic programming, but stop going on in harmful downloads. In libreoffice, select tools extension manager from the menu bar. You can find most current publications, both in english and other languages, at the official documentation website. Libreoffice working docs folder, then double click on the work files for libreoffice folder to open it inside the work files for libreoffice folder you need to create a new, fourth, folder called. Third step is to search a line from the file starting with predefined string and. Furthermore the examples can be used as a first starting point to modify an existing example to their ow. The reader is supposed to have a minimal knowledge about visual basic programming concepts and practise.

In the following link it shows an option to download it as a pdf. After creation, we will edit the size of a text box. Is there a manual specifically about programming using libreoffice basic inside calc. Download an extension and save it anywhere on your computer.

Defines the elementary linguistic constructs, for example, for variable declarations, loops, and functions. Is there a manual specifically about programming using. Rather than enjoying a fine pdf later than a mug of. This does not include the source code of libreoffice. As the name suggests, basic is a programming language from the basic family.

Dec 06, 2015 interfaceoriented programming in openoffice libreoffice. I have long promised to write about the scripting language basic and creating macros in libreoffice. In the work files for libreoffice folder, select new folder fig. Today, well build a simple form for our libreoffice base table. Currently, i have discussed the statement, resultset, and rowset services. Basic how tos related to programming macros ask libreoffice. In chapter 3, youll see the basic techniques used in starof. Mar 05, 2018 libreoffice while libreoffice can create and run macros created in javascript, python, and beanshell, its primary macro language is libreoffice basic. User community support forum for apache openoffice, libreoffice and all the derivatives. What i need to create is to be able to read filename from column as parameters. For more information about the libreoffice api and the software development kit, visit libreoffice. This document is updated frequently so check back frequently.

Documentationpublications the document foundation wiki. In com programming, you can omit the ref keyword and gain access to indexed properties. Documentationbasic guide the document foundation wiki. Java libreoffice programming jlop is intended for programmers who want to learn how to use the java version of the libreoffice api. Libreoffice is a powerful and free office suite, used by millions of people around the world.

May 19, 2015 doing a simple hello world in aoo calc. How to use parameter value string as a filepath and to load a file. Libreoffice basic programming libreoffice beginner basic programming guide pdf basic programming principles using visual libreoffice libreoffice for chromebook libreoffice base basic c programming pdf basic programming libreoffice excel formulas programming in visual basic visual basic programming arduino basic programming basic programming language basic programming principles basic programming principles pdf basic roblox lua programming basic programming principles 2nd edition. Openoffice basic formerly known as staroffice basic or starbasic or ooobasic is a dialect of the programming language basic that originated with the staroffice office suite and spread through and derivatives such as libreoffice where it is known as libreoffice basic. This page contains index of all libreoffice tutorials, including calc macros using basic that has been posted in. Most of the examples are standalone, but two of them creating an index and importexport of ascii files have an associated data file identified by a. If the macro is large or if there are many macros, a stub with the desired name is stored in the standard library. One of the recurring issue when using libreoffice as a replacement of other office applications is the migration of macros to the libreoffice basic dialect and objects. Sep 24, 2019 with a password, and a digital id, the document can be protected from editing by most pdf editors. In the moment its not possible write components in basic. The libreoffice basic macros dialog now displays the name of the new module in the standard library.

Apr 27, 2014 i am trying to learn the openoffice basic programming data. This site provides support for libreoffice, among other programs. Introduction to libreoffice base lob2 relationships. For example, on computer running windows xp, this is c. First lets understand how libreoffice organizes macros, both new ones that you create and those that come with the installation. Libreoffice basic is a programming language similar to microsoft visual basic for applications vba but based on staroffice basic.

Reference card for runtime library is now available. Everything on the main website documentation page usually appears here a few days earlier. The apache openoffice basic programming language has been developed especially for apache openoffice and is firmly integrated in the office package. This is where you find general information about working with macros and libreoffice basic. While the libreoffice basic programming language is almost standard, the objects inside a document have different names, methods and. Go to tools options libreoffice paths on the main menu bar to view where other configuration data are stored. It sort of works for me but i am blundering along terribly. Visit andrew pitonyaks web page to get the latest pdf and odt files of his book.

As the name suggests, apache openoffice basic is a programming language from the basic family. Openoffice is managed by apache whereas libreoffice is managed by the document foundation. Libreoffice basic macro tutorial index this page contains index of all libreoffice tutorials, including calc macros using basic that has been posted in. Hi i couldnt find any actionable macro example nor tutorial. Features in visual basic include autoimplemented properties. Libreoffice basic ide download pdf source file odt libreoffice basic overview download pdf source file odt libreoffice basic calc download pdf source file odt libreoffice basic runtime library download pdf source file odt events. Sep 15, 2016 openoffice and libreoffice are two different projects. List of articles describing the very basics of calc and helps to understand the work area of calc. This article is devoted to the types of data is used in basic and, to a greater extent, the rules of description and the possibility of using variables. The remaining basic help topics describe what you can do with basic and provide simple examples to. The basic transformation language allows you to modify your input files on the fly while you are in an analysis session. Librelogo libreoffice extensions and templates website.

Openoffice and libreoffice are the main opensource office suites, the opensource equivalent to microsoft office, to create text document, spreadsheets, presentations and drawings. This page provides current english publications as well as older publications and individual chapters of user guides. Using libreoffice as a pdf editor by martin brinkmann on february, 2018 in tutorials 43 comments libreoffice is a powerful open source crossplatform office suite. Basics of macro hello world write your first macro how to debug a. User macros are stored in libreoffice \4\user\ basic. Macro guides libreoffice documentation your documentation. You may want to try out the new multilingual documentation website, which is currently under development. This page contains all the articles of libreoffice calc grouped based on the learning curve.

Libreoffice is a free and powerful office suite, and a successor to commonly known as openoffice. Anyone who has previously worked with other basic languages in particular with visual basic or visual basic for applications vba from microsoft will quickly become accustomed to basic. Nov 03, 2015 first basic script in libreoffice calc. The application programming interface for libreoffice is called uno and is extensively documented. Libreoffice includes several applications that make it the most versatile free and open source office suite on the market. This section provides the fundamentals for working with libreoffice basic. The language is a domainspecific programming language which specifically serves the openoffice. From the document foundation wiki libreoffice document liberation project community blogs weblate nextcloud redmine ask libreoffice donate. If you want to print a copy, your pdf viewer should have an option for printing two pages on one sheet of. Variables and data types of libreoffice basic dnim ruoy nepo. Learning outcomes check list this practical chapter aims to provide you with the necessary skills and knowledge to achieve the learning outcomes listed below.

Help system libreoffice comes with an extensive help system. This section describes the basic syntax elements of libreoffice basic. Anyone who has previously worked with other basic languages in particular with visual basic or. The developers guide comes with a wide range of examples from all application areas which shows the use of the api in the context of the different functional areas. Modification history date comment 92306 integrated changes from jo 37 moved document to a new format. Basic is a scripting language directly integrated in. For more complex or extensive data manipulation, we recommend you use your preferred database management software.

Which programming language is used to develop features for. Libreoffice makes it easy for programmers by allowing macros. This introduction contains general information on the whole book. This article is devoted to the types of data used in libreoffice basic, and to a greater extent, descriptions of variables and the rules for using them. Libreoffice allows you to make some basic edits to pdf documents. Libreoffice basic programming libreoffice beginner basic programming guide pdf basic programming principles using visual libreoffice libreoffice for chromebook libreoffice base basic c programming pdf basic programming libreoffice excel formulas programming in visual basic visual basic programming arduino basic programming basic programming language basic programming principles basic programming principles pdf basic roblox lua programming basic programming principles. In addition to the program code to be executed, an openoffice. Base is the database component of the free and opensource office suite libreoffice, with this solid database management application youll be able to create and manage databases, prepare forms and reports that make access to data easy for the end user, whats more you can do all this with the help of wizards if you are a novel user of base. This allows java to control and manipulate libreoffice s text, drawing, presentation, spreadsheet, and database applications, and a lot more e. Apache openoffice getting started with calc macros. But already existing components and the complete api based on uno can be accessed from basic.

Calc guide chapter 12 calc macros automating repetitive tasks this pdf is designed to be read onscreen, two pages at a time. Because the programming language is directly accessible anywhere in spm, you can perform a number of database management functions without invoking the data step of another program. Openoffice org basic programming thank you unconditionally much for downloading openoffice org basic programming. Drop a comment if you are unable to find something. The inbuilt libreoffice draw feature turns the pdf document into an image that can then be edited. Libreoffice provides an application programming interface api that allows controlling the libreoffice components with different programming languages by using the libreoffice software development kit sdk. Its clean interface and featurerich tools help you unleash your creativity and enhance your productivity. This is a downloads page for official libreoffice documentation for endusers, provided by the documentation team. It has more options for this language in its dialogs. Install most recent version advisable in a visual basic or visual basic for application module, copy and paste this procedure. Every time you create a new document, you will need to navigate to the location where you want to save the file.

297 262 269 73 1138 265 1444 474 720 1441 310 338 1424 1388 1186 1434 657 971 1278 757 669 129 498 522 1163 1372 785 1046 345 486 126 1143 908 282 842 1066 1335 811 413 795 667